Understanding Dart Frog Vivarium Needs
Creating a thriving environment for dart frogs is all about focusing on their unique requirements. These fascinating creatures flourish best when their vivarium ecosystem is designed with care.
Maintaining temperature management between 72°F to 82°F is key for their comfort and well-being.
Equally important is ensuring humidity levels hover around 70% to 100%, as it directly impacts their health and activity levels.
When it comes to lighting, it’s best to mimic their natural habitat. A blend of UVB light and ambient sources not only supports their botanical growth but also keeps the entire ecosystem vibrant and lively.
Incorporate a variety of plants that provide both hiding spots and climbing opportunities, enriching the vivarium for your dart frogs.
